"Utah's predator" Utahraptor

Utahraptor is a dinosaur, the largest of the Dromaeosauridae family. It stands just over 2 metres and 7 m in length What is Utahraptor

Utahraptor’s arms and tail were probably covered in feathers. It had a large toe like a scythe witch made it such a formidable predator, sharp teeth is a easy sign of a killer. Description

Attack: Utahraptor hunted in packs and could easily take down an iguanodon they used there scythe claw toe to rip open flesh. Defence: Utahraptor was designed for killing however if challenged by their main prey and iguanodon it could use its incredible speed to make a get away but depending on the size of the animal and the size of the pack of its fellows it could turn the iguanodon into dinner. Attack and defence

Utahraptor was alive in the early Cretaceous period ( 126 million years ago) When was Utahraptor alive?
